Erste DSN-Architektur-mismatch zwischen Excel und ODBC MySql Connector
Bin ich immer die folgende Fehlermeldung mit Excel versuchen, fügen Sie eine externe Datenquelle in der Tabellenkalkulation.
[Microsoft][ODBC Driver Manager]Der angegebene DSN enthält einen Architektur-mismatch zwischen dem Treiber und der Anwendung.
Ich nicht finden können, ein Diagramm Kompatibilität zwischen MySql und den MySql-ODBC-Connector-Versionen, aber ich hab die neueste, die ich finden konnte. Dies ist, was ich verwende:
mysql: 5.6.16 winx64
ConnectorODBC: 5.3.2x64
Habe ich versucht, sowohl die Ansi-und Unicode-Versionen der Treiber. Wenn Sie es mithilfe des Windows Administrative Tools->Data Sources (ODBC) - Verbindung die Schaltfläche "Test" sagt, dass es erfolgreich verbunden.
Data Source Name: Loans
TCP/IP server: localhost
Port: 3306
Benutzer:
Passwort:
Datenbank: Darlehen
Dank,
Ben
Du musst angemeldet sein, um einen Kommentar abzugeben.
Dein problem ist, dass der client -, Excel -, ist 32bit und muss eine Verbindung zu einem 32-bit-ODBC-Treiber. Ihre 32-bit-ODBC-Treiber eine Verbindung zu einem 64-bit-app ganz gut, was wichtig ist, dass der client eine Verbindung zu einem Treiber mit der gleichen Architektur. Auf %windir%\syswow64 finden Sie eine Datei namens odbcad32.exe es ist Ihr 32-bit-ODBC-Systemsteuerung, fügen Sie Ihre 32bit MySQL-ODBC-Treiber es verwenden, um eine Verbindung herstellen.